Elevate your career by steering multi-faceted technology programs, integrating innovative solutions, and driving impact across global operations.

The Chief Data & Analytics Office (CDAO) at JPMorganChase is responsible for accelerating the firm’s data and analytics journey. This includes ensuring the quality, integrity, and security of the firm’s data, as well as leveraging it to generate insights and drive decision-making. The CDAO also develops and implements solutions that support the firm’s commercial goals by responsibly harnessing artificial intelligence and machine learning to develop new products, improve productivity, and enhance risk management.

As a Lead Technical Program Manager at JPMorganChase within CDAO, you will lead complex, cross-functional technology programs that impact experiences across the firm, including clients, employees, and stakeholders. You will use strong analytical reasoning and adaptability to break down business, technical, and operational objectives into manageable workstreams, navigate ambiguity, and drive change. With demonstrated technical fluency, you will manage resources, budgets, and cross-functional teams to deliver innovative solutions aligned to strategic goals. Your exceptional communication and influencing skills will foster productive stakeholder relationships, ensuring alignment and effective risk management. In this pivotal role, you will also contribute to new policies and processes that shape the future of our technology landscape.

Job responsibilities

  • Create and maintain detailed project plans, timelines, and delivery schedules for assigned programs

  • Manage day-to-day program execution using JIRA, Confluence, and other project management tools, ensuring accurate tracking of user stories, epics, and sprint progress

  • Facilitate agile ceremonies, including sprint planning, daily standups, retrospectives, and backlog grooming, with engineering teams

  • Maintain comprehensive program documentation, including status reports, risk registers, RAID logs, and dependency matrices

  • Oversee engineering risks, issues, and dependencies across assigned programs

  • Engage stakeholders, including customers and partners across Lines of Business (LOBs)

  • Guide the selection and implementation of appropriate technologies, platforms, and software tools, leveraging technical fluency

  • Champion continuous improvement by identifying process optimization opportunities, incorporating best practices, and staying abreast of emerging technologies

  • Partner with Product to drive business outcomes, ensuring technical programs align with strategic goals

  • Prepare and deliver regular status updates and presentations to stakeholders and leadership, communicating progress, risks, and blockers 

 

Required qualifications, capabilities, and skills

  • 5+ years of experience (or equivalent expertise) in technical program management, leading complex technology initiatives in large organizations

  • Hands-on experience with agile delivery tools (JIRA, Confluence) and planning tools (e.g., MS Project), with proven ability to maintain accurate program artifacts and metrics

  • Demonstrated proficiency in technical solutioning, vendor product evaluation, vendor management, and solution implementation

  • Strong analytical reasoning skills, applying critical thinking and problem-solving techniques to break down business, technical, and operational objectives

  • Proven ability to lead through change, manage dependencies, and control scope in high-pressure, shifting environments

  • Strong stakeholder management skills, building productive relationships and driving outcomes aligned with firm objectives

  • Understanding of data platform trade-offs, including performance optimization, cost management, scalability, and operational excellence

  • Deep technical understanding of modern data platform architectures, including data lakes, data warehouses, Lakehouse architectures, and distributed computing frameworks

  • Experience with enterprise-scale implementations of cloud-native data platforms such as Databricks and Snowflake

  • Good understanding of AWS data analytics services, including Redshift, EMR, Glue, Athena, Kinesis, Lake Formation, MSK, and S3 data lake patterns, with demonstrated experience architecting end-to-end data solutions

  • Experience navigating complex data governance, security, and compliance requirements across multi-cloud and hybrid data environments at enterprise scale

What you need to know about the Boston Tech Scene

Boston is a powerhouse for technology innovation thanks to world-class research universities like MIT and Harvard and a robust pipeline of venture capital investment. Host to the first telephone call and one of the first general-purpose computers ever put into use, Boston is now a hub for biotechnology, robotics and artificial intelligence — though it’s also home to several B2B software giants. So it’s no surprise that the city consistently ranks among the greatest startup ecosystems in the world.

Key Facts About Boston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 269,000; 9.4%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Thermo Fisher Scientific, Toast, Klaviyo, HubSpot, DraftKings
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, biotechnology, robotics, software, aerospace
  • Funding Landscape: $15.7 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Summit Partners, Volition Capital, Bain Capital Ventures, MassVentures, Highland Capital Partners
  • Research Centers and Universities: MIT, Harvard University, Boston College, Tufts University, Boston University, Northeastern University, Smithsonian Astrophysical Observatory, National Bureau of Economic Research, Broad Institute, Lowell Center for Space Science & Technology, National Emerging Infectious Diseases Laboratories
